Catch It If You Can

Rate this book
A collection of nursery verses for the very young. It contains a mixture of rhymes and includes poems by A.A.Milne, Eleanor Fargeon and Christina Rossetti. Thompson has compiled two other story/poem collections, "Bull's Eyes" and "Lollipops", and has retold an Indian tale in "The Story of Rama".

About the author

Brian Thompson

He read English at Cambridge. Since 1973 he has written for a living as a radio and television playwright and a documentary film maker. He is also the author of several acclaimed biographies: A Monkey Amongst Crocodiles, Imperial Vanities and The Nightmare of a Victorian Bestseller.
